Expat dies in Salmabad road accident

Manama  : An Indian expatriate was killed in an accident when he was hit by a truck in Salmabad area yesterday. The deceased is identified as Shibu, 42, who works as a delivery boy in Aqua Cool in Bahrain. The accident occurred when he was   trying to cross the road when a heavy truck ran over him. 

According to reports, the accident occurred around 2.30pm yesterday. Shibu hails from Thiruvalla in the Pathanamthitta district of the Indian State of Kerala. 

He is survived by his wife and child, who are in India. Sources told DT News that he had been working with a cleaning and maintenance company in Gudaibiya before joining the Aqua Cool a few months ago. 

The dead body, which is kept in Salmania Medical Complex (SMC) morgue, will be repatriated to his hometown once the paper works are completed. Shibu has been leading an expat life in Bahrain for more than two decades. His brother Anil, who had been working in Bahrain for more than five years, is now settled in India.
